The GLM story so far.

Releases and corporate moves from Zhipu / Z.ai. Sourced from Z.ai docs, Zhipu press, and Wikipedia — verified at publication.

SEP 09 - 2026
Two changes on one rate card — GLM-5.3-Flash's opening 50% discount expires on the date Z.ai published, and GLM-5 Turbo is confirmed gone from the card that priced it in August.
pricing
AUG 27 - 2026
GLM-5.3-Flash arrives at $0.15/$0.50 per M - the first native multimodal model in the GLM-5 series, opening at half price for its first fortnight.
release
AUG 23 - 2026
GLM-5.3 opens its API at $1.4/$4.4 per M - the same card GLM-5.2 and 5.1 carry, on the same base model.
release
JUN 16 - 2026
GLM-5.2 ships as the 1M-context flagship for long-horizon coding and project-scale engineering.
release
APR 03 · 2026
GLM-5.1 released as the previous flagship at $1.4/$4.4, 200K context
RELEASE
EARLY · 2026
Zhipu completes its IPO — the first of China's "Six Tigers" to list publicly
CORPORATE
FEB · 2026
Zhipu says it trained a major model on Huawei chips — a workaround amid US chip restrictions
CORPORATE
SEP · 2025
GLM-4.6 released — open-weight, positioned on-par with Claude Sonnet 4 on several coding benchmarks
RELEASE
JUL · 2025
GLM-4.5 released as open weights — runs on eight Nvidia H20 chips
RELEASE
JAN · 2025
Added to the US Entity List by the Commerce Department over national-security concerns
CORPORATE
2019
Zhipu AI spun out of Tsinghua University (Tang Jie, Li Juanzi); GLM series follows
CORPORATE

§ 06 / BACKGROUND

The company behind it.

z.ai →

Zhipu AI (智谱) was spun out of Tsinghua University in 2019 by professors Tang Jie and Li Juanzi, and is led by CEO Zhang Peng. It develops the GLM (General Language Model) series with Tsinghua's KEG lab, and operates internationally under the Z.ai brand. It is one of China's "Six Little Tigers" of AI.

Zhipu's lineup is unusually broad and price-aggressive: the GLM-5.3 flagship at $1.40/$4.40 with its native-multimodal sibling GLM-5.3-Flash a ninth of that, the earlier GLM-5.2 and GLM-5.1 at the same flagship rate, GLM-5 base below them, the coding-focused GLM-4.7 (compatible with Claude Code, Cline, Roo Code), a premium GLM-4.5 X tier, and — distinctively — two free models (GLM-4.7 Flash and GLM-4.5 Flash) plus an ultra-cheap GLM-4.7 FlashX at $0.07/M. Several models, including GLM-4.5 and GLM-4.6, are released as open weights.

On funding, Zhipu raised from Alibaba, Tencent, Ant Group, and Saudi Arabia's Prosperity7, with a valuation pushed above $20 billion by 2025. It was the first of the "Six Tigers" to complete an IPO, listing in early 2026.

Two facts must be stated plainly. First, in January 2025 the US Commerce Department added Zhipu to the Entity List over national-security concerns — which restricts its access to US technology and matters for some Western buyers' procurement. Second, in February 2026 Zhipu said it had trained a major model on Huawei chips, a response to those very chip restrictions.

The trade-offs: most of the priced lineup here is text/code-focused — vision arrived at the top of the range with GLM-5.3-Flash, and Z.ai's separate GLM-4.6V family is not yet in this catalogue — the direct China platform stores data under Chinese rules, and the Entity-List status is a real procurement consideration. But Zhipu's open weights and free tiers let you sidestep the hosted API entirely. Versus DeepSeek and Moonshot, Zhipu competes on coding strength, free access, and breadth.

Frequently asked.

Practical questions about GLM pricing, free tiers, open weights, and sanctions.

Q · 01 Which GLM model should I start with? +
For coding/agentic work: GLM-4.7 ($0.60/$2.20) — it plugs into Claude Code, Cline, and similar tools. For the frontier: GLM-5.2 ($1.4/$4.4). Prototyping for free? GLM-4.7 Flash is $0/M. See the use case picker above.
Q · 02 Are there really free models? +
Yes — GLM-4.7 Flash and GLM-4.5 Flash are free ($0/M) for registered users, rate-limited but with no per-token charge and up to 200K context. The cheapest paid tier is GLM-4.7 FlashX at $0.07/$0.40. Few labs offer free frontier-adjacent tiers like this.
Q · 03 Are GLM models open-weight? +
Several are. GLM-4.5, GLM-4.6, and the GLM-4 32B snapshot are published as open weights on Hugging Face — self-hostable and a clean way to avoid routing data through the hosted API. The newest GLM-5 tiers are served via the Z.ai / BigModel APIs.
Q · 04 Is Zhipu under US sanctions? +
Yes. In January 2025 the US Commerce Department added Zhipu to the Entity List over national-security concerns, restricting its access to US technology. For Western buyers this is a real procurement consideration. Zhipu has since said it trained a major model on Huawei chips in response to chip restrictions.
Q · 05 Where is my data stored? +
It depends on the endpoint. The Z.ai international API and the China-domestic BigModel (open.bigmodel.cn) platform store data under their respective jurisdictions — BigModel keeps data in mainland China. For full control, self-host the open GLM weights.
Q · 06 Why is GLM popular for coding? +
Zhipu tuned GLM-4.6/4.7 for agentic coding and made them drop-in compatible with Claude Code, Cline, Roo Code, and Kilo Code. Positioned as Claude-Sonnet-class on several coding benchmarks at $0.60/$2.20, GLM-4.7 is a popular low-cost backend for coding agents.
